Architecture Compliance Checking (ACC) is an approach to verify the conformance of implemented program code to high-level models of architectural design. Static ACC focuses on the module views of architecture and especially on rules constraining the modular elements. This paper presents HUSACCT, a static ACC tool that adds extensive support for semantically rich modular architectures (SRMAs) to the current practice of static ACC tools. An SRMA contains modules of semantically different types, like layers and components, which are constrained by rules of different types. HUSACCT provides support for five commonly used types of modules and eleven types of rules. We describe and illustrate how basic and extensive support of these types is prov...
Abstract: The design of software systems and the models describing it are usually constrained by the...
Architectural patterns represent reusable design of software architecture at a high level of abstrac...
Software Architecture Compliance Checking (SACC) is an approach to verify conformance of implemented...
Abstract-Architecture Compliance Checking (ACC) is an approach to verify the conformance of implemen...
Abstract—Architecture Compliance Checking (ACC) is useful to bridge the gap between architecture and...
This work adds to the knowledge of how architecture compliance checking (ACC) is performed, it confi...
SUMMARY Architecture compliance checking (ACC) is an approach to verify conformance of implemented ...
The software architecture is one of the most important artifacts created in the lifecycle of a softw...
The software architecture is one of the most important artifacts created in the lifecycle of a softw...
Author supplied: "Abstract—Software architecture compliance checking (SACC) is an approach to monito...
Presentatie voor de 20e Nederlandse Testdag, m.m.v. Raymond Slot, Wiebe Wiersema, (HU), Christian K...
Author supplied: Teaching software architecture (SA) in a bachelor computer science curriculum can b...
Architectural decisions can be interpreted as structural and behavioral constraints that must be enf...
Author supplied: "Abstract Software Architecture Compliance Checking (SACC) is an approach to veri...
Software erosion can be controlled by periodically checking for consistency between the de facto arc...
Abstract: The design of software systems and the models describing it are usually constrained by the...
Architectural patterns represent reusable design of software architecture at a high level of abstrac...
Software Architecture Compliance Checking (SACC) is an approach to verify conformance of implemented...
Abstract-Architecture Compliance Checking (ACC) is an approach to verify the conformance of implemen...
Abstract—Architecture Compliance Checking (ACC) is useful to bridge the gap between architecture and...
This work adds to the knowledge of how architecture compliance checking (ACC) is performed, it confi...
SUMMARY Architecture compliance checking (ACC) is an approach to verify conformance of implemented ...
The software architecture is one of the most important artifacts created in the lifecycle of a softw...
The software architecture is one of the most important artifacts created in the lifecycle of a softw...
Author supplied: "Abstract—Software architecture compliance checking (SACC) is an approach to monito...
Presentatie voor de 20e Nederlandse Testdag, m.m.v. Raymond Slot, Wiebe Wiersema, (HU), Christian K...
Author supplied: Teaching software architecture (SA) in a bachelor computer science curriculum can b...
Architectural decisions can be interpreted as structural and behavioral constraints that must be enf...
Author supplied: "Abstract Software Architecture Compliance Checking (SACC) is an approach to veri...
Software erosion can be controlled by periodically checking for consistency between the de facto arc...
Abstract: The design of software systems and the models describing it are usually constrained by the...
Architectural patterns represent reusable design of software architecture at a high level of abstrac...
Software Architecture Compliance Checking (SACC) is an approach to verify conformance of implemented...